What Makes an Afternoon Tea Experience Truly Special
For many people, tea is something familiar. A quick cup in the morning, something to sip throughout the day, or a simple way to pause for a moment. A traditional afternoon tea is something else entirely. It is not built around convenience or speed. It is meant to be set apart, with its own rhythm and structure, allowing time to settle in and enjoy each part of the experience as it unfolds.
